My First Week in Grade 5

Before the students arrived to school on Monday I was feeling fairly anxious. For the past few semesters I have been working primarily with much younger children (kindergarten to second grade). I was worried that the students wouldn't be as excited to see me or learn from me. I was also wondering how the students would react to my style of teaching, if they would find me interesting, etc.
Once the students came on the first day I have felt such relief. The students are exactly like little kids, but in bigger bodies. They were all just as nervous and excited about school starting as I was. I haven't had too much of a chance to get to know them yet, but I am already starting to identify with them and take opportunities to connect with them individually. It seems like everyday there is more of a relaxed feeling coming over all of us and as time goes on and I start teaching myself I'm sure that feeling with come over me as well.
I have become very comfortable with my host teacher and the rest of fifth grade teaching team. We seem to have quite a similar teaching style and overall idea of classroom management. I'm very happy with my placement and am excited to start taking on more responsibilities in the classroom.
